Job description

Our client is seeking a Project Manager. This role is suitable for an individual with strong experience in workplace (commercial office) renovations in Singapore, having delivered end-to-end office fit-out and refurbishment projects.

It involves close collaboration with clients, designers, and contractors to translate workplace strategies and designs into seamless and practical project execution.

What you'll be doing:
  • Coordinate internal resources and third-party vendors to ensure seamless project execution.
  • Ensure all projects are delivered on time, within scope, and within budget.
  • Develop project scopes and objectives in collaboration with relevant stakeholders, ensuring technical feasibility.
  • Plan, allocate, and manage resources effectively to support project delivery.
  • Develop detailed project plans and track progress against key milestones.
  • Implement appropriate control and verification measures to manage changes in project scope, schedule, and costs.
  • Monitor and evaluate project performance using relevant systems, tools, and methodologies.
  • Prepare and present project updates, escalating issues to management when necessary.
  • Manage client relationships and maintain effective communication with all stakeholders.
  • Conduct risk assessments and implement mitigation strategies to minimize project risks.
  • Establish and maintain strong working relationships with vendors and third-party partners.
  • Ensure comprehensive and accurate project documentation is maintained thro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Manage crisis situations effectively by implementing response strategies to minimize impact and protect stakeholders.
  • Ensure all works comply with local regulations and statutory requirements, including guidelines set by relevant authorities such as the Building and Construction Authority (BCA).
  • Oversee project execution in live office environments, ensuring minimal disruption, high-quality standards, and strict adherence to workplace safety requirements.
Requirements:
  • Minimum 5 years of project management experience in commercial workplace projects.
  • Strong ability to interpret specialist drawings, including architectural, MEP, and structural details.
  • Proven capability in managing all phases of the project lifecycle, including budgets, contracts, schedules, and risk management.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with diverse stakeholders.
  • Strong ability to prioritise tasks and perform effectively under pressure.
  • High sense of ownership and accountability in project delivery.
  • Highly organised with the ability to manage multiple projects concurrently.
  • Proficiency in AutoCAD will be an added advantage.
  • Possess relevant professional certification, such as Manage Workplace Safety and Health in Construction Site (CSCPM).
